Description:
Validity Fingerprint 138a:0090 and 138a:0097 (experimental) driver for Linux
- It needs to be paired with your computer using this tool:
https://github.com/3v1n0/python-validity, install it via snap:
# Initialize the device
sudo snap install validity-sensors-tools
sudo snap connect validity-sensors-tools:raw-usb
sudo snap connect validity-sensors-tools:hardware-observe
sudo validity-sensors-tools.initializer
# For validity 0097 you also need to enroll the fingers in chip
sudo validity-sensors-tools.initializer --finger-id [0...9]
- Sources and more information at
https://gitlab.freedesktop.org/3v1n0/libfprint-tod-vfs0090
https://github.com/3v1n0/libfprint

open
sudo nano /etc/apt/sources.list.d/3v1n0-ubuntu-libfprint-vfs0090-jammy.list
change jammy to focal
worked for me
